According to Hobbes, there are three sources of conflict in the state of nature. What are they? 1. Rationality, fear, and glory 2. Coconuts, mangoes, and glory. 3. Competition, diffidence, and glory. 4. Rationality, ignorance, and glory

Answers

According to Hobbes, there are three sources of conflict in the state of nature. These sources of conflict are competition, diffidence, and glory. Competition refers to the competition for resources such as food, water, and shelter.  Option is 3.

This competition can lead to conflict as people fight over resources.In the state of nature, there are no laws or regulations, so people must compete with one another to survive.Diffidence refers to the lack of trust that people have for one another. In the state of nature, there is no social contract, and people are not bound by any laws. This lack of trust can lead to conflict as people may feel that they need to defend themselves against others who may harm them.
Finally, glory refers to the desire for power and status.

In the state of nature, there is no hierarchy, and people are not bound by any laws. This desire for power and status can lead to conflict as people may seek to gain power over others through violence or intimidation.In summary, according to Hobbes, the three sources of conflict in the state of nature are competition, diffidence, and glory. These sources of conflict arise due to the absence of laws, regulations, and social contracts.

According to Hobbes, the correct answer is option 3 - competition, diffidence, and glory. These three sources of conflict in the state of nature arise due to the absence of a common power to enforce peace and resolve disputes.

Competition occurs when people desire the same things, such as resources or territory, and cannot share them peacefully. Diffidence arises from the lack of trust between people, as each person seeks to protect themselves from harm or exploitation by others. Finally, glory or reputation can lead to conflict as people seek to gain recognition or dominance over others.

Hobbes believed that these sources of conflict would inevitably lead to a state of war in the absence of a strong and centralized government to regulate behavior and enforce cooperation. He argued that the only way to escape the state of nature was to form a social contract in which individuals surrendered their rights to sovereign power in exchange for protection and security. This would establish a system of laws and institutions that could mediate conflicts and ensure peace and stability in society.

Overall, Hobbes' theory of the state of nature provides a compelling explanation for why human beings are prone to conflict and violence without the intervention of a strong and effective government. By recognizing the importance of social order and cooperation, Hobbes laid the foundations for modern political philosophy and the idea of the social contract.

Which option distinguishes Sunita’s profession in the following scenario?
Sunita notices a sharp birth rate increase in San Diego and predicts what this will do to the population trend in fifteen years.

sociologist
statistician
demographer
population analyst

Answers

Answer:

demographer

Explanation:

Demography is a discipline that studies statistical information related to the dynamics of human populations. Demography enables the analysis of the structure, distribution and size of human populations over space and time. A demographer analyzes population parameters such as birth rate, death rate or migration rate, which can be used to predict population dynamics. This information is used by governments in order to predict both economic and social trends for target populations.

restlessness, skin that is pale, cool, moist, rapid breathing and pulse are all symptoms of shock.T/F

Answers

Restlessness, pale and cool skin, moist skin, rapid breathing, and rapid pulse are all symptoms of shock.

Shock is a life-threatening condition that occurs when the body fails to receive adequate oxygen and nutrients to sustain normal function.

Restlessness is often observed as the body's response to the decrease in oxygen supply. Pale skin occurs due to vasoconstriction, which redirects blood flow away from the skin's surface. Cool and moist skin is a result of reduced blood perfusion and increased sweating. Rapid breathing and pulse are the body's attempt to compensate for the lack of oxygen.

These symptoms collectively indicate a state of shock, which requires immediate medical attention to prevent further complications.
